LUKOIL divests non-integrated fuels marketing businesses in four Eastern European markets, including Ukraine
This report is currently unavailable
Report summary
As LUKOIL announces the divestment of non-integrated fuels marketing businesses in four Eastern European markets - including the troubled Ukraine - we look into the rationale behind the sale, as well as the strategy implications for its downstream position in Europe.
